Linux环境下,主DNS和备DNS如何设置与配置,实现高效故障切换?

在Linux系统中,配置DNS(域名系统)是确保网络通信顺畅的关键步骤,主DNS(Primary DNS)和备DNS(Secondary DNS)的设置对于提高网络的稳定性和可靠性至关重要,以下是对Linux系统中主DNS和备DNS配置的详细解析。

Linux环境下,主DNS和备DNS如何设置与配置,实现高效故障切换?

主DNS的配置

什么是主DNS?

主DNS,又称为首选DNS,是网络中负责解析域名的基本服务器,当用户请求访问一个域名时,首先由主DNS服务器进行解析。

如何设置主DNS?

  1. 编辑DNS配置文件:在Linux系统中,通常使用/etc/resolv.conf文件来配置DNS设置。

  2. 修改DNS服务器地址:在/etc/resolv.conf文件中,找到nameserver行,并将其值替换为你的主DNS服务器的IP地址。

    nameserver 8.8.8.8
  3. 保存并退出:完成修改后,保存文件并退出编辑器。

备DNS的配置

什么是备DNS?

备DNS是在主DNS服务器不可用时,负责解析域名的备用服务器,配置备DNS可以增加网络访问的可靠性。

Linux环境下,主DNS和备DNS如何设置与配置,实现高效故障切换?

如何设置备DNS?

  1. 添加备DNS服务器地址:在/etc/resolv.conf文件中,除了主DNS服务器地址外,还可以添加多个备DNS服务器地址。

    nameserver 8.8.4.4
    nameserver 1.1.1.1
  2. 设置优先级:在nameserver行后面,可以添加searchoptions指令来设置搜索域和DNS选项,设置搜索域为example.com

    search example.com
    options single-request-reopen
  3. 保存并退出:完成修改后,保存文件并退出编辑器。

通过配置主DNS和备DNS,Linux系统可以在网络连接不稳定时,自动切换到备用DNS服务器,从而确保网络通信的连续性,正确配置DNS是网络管理员的基本技能之一。

FAQs

Q1:为什么需要配置备DNS?

Linux环境下,主DNS和备DNS如何设置与配置,实现高效故障切换?

A1: 配置备DNS可以在主DNS服务器出现故障时,自动切换到备用服务器,从而提高网络访问的可靠性。

Q2:如何检查DNS配置是否正确?

A2: 可以使用ping命令来测试DNS解析是否成功,使用以下命令测试主DNS:

   ping google.com

如果解析成功,则会显示一系列的ping响应,如果解析失败,则可能需要检查DNS配置。

来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/333663.html

Like (0)
小编小编
Previous 2026年1月20日 15:27
Next 2026年1月20日 15:34

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注